Mavericks’ Kyrie Irving Has ‘Deep Desire’ To Play For Team USA In Paris Olympics

According to NBA insider Shams Charania of The Athletic and Stadium, Dallas Mavericks star Kyrie Irving has a “deep desire” to play for Team USA in the Paris Olympics this summer. 

Kyrie Irving, NBA

Irving won the gold medal at the 2016 Olympics. He also won gold and MVP at the 2014 FIBA World Cup. 

Irving is one of the best basketball players in the world. He’s averaging 25.4 points, 5.0 rebounds and 5.2 assists for the Mavericks this season while shooting 49.3% from the field, 41.7% from beyond the arc and 90.6% from the free-throw line.

LeBron, Durant and Curry, three of the greatest players in NBA history, have never played in the Olympics together as a trio. LeBron and Durant have won a gold medal together. 

Irving and LeBron were teammates on the Cleveland Cavaliers for three seasons. They led the Cavaliers to the 2016 NBA title. 

An eight-time All-Star, Irving has career NBA averages of 23.5 points, 4.0 rebounds and 5.7 assists with the Cavaliers, Boston Celtics, Brooklyn Nets and Mavericks.
